WebOct 1, 2010 · Figure 1. Peripheral exudative hemorrhagic chorioretinopathy. This is an extensive mature lesion. Note the sharply defined edges of the main part of the lesion, suggesting organization and contraction of an old subretinal hemorrhage. There is accompanying AMD.
WebInferior, peripheral, atrophic RPE tracts (linear pigment lines) characterize a less common type of CSCR associated with a poorer prognosis. Excessive or prolonged subretinal leakage is responsible for this type of CSCR.
